The Modern Student and the Post-Modern Curriculum

Developmental Issues in Learning

Pages 3-15 | Published online: 07 Sep 2008
 

Abstract

This paper presents a model of intellectual development, illustrating the model with material from a graduate social work class. This cognitive-developmental model is offered as a way to conceptualize the characteristics of students as learners and the implicit cognitive demands of our curricula. Such a model can help us address the question of fit between students' ways of knowing and graduate social work education.
